#ifndef QGSCONFIGPARSER_H
#define QGSCONFIGPARSER_H
#include "qgsmaprenderer.h"
#include <QDomDocument>
#include <QFont>
#include <QList>
#include <QSet>
#include <QTemporaryFile>
class QgsComposition;
class QgsComposerLabel;
class QgsComposerMap;
class QDomElement;
/**Interface class for configuration parsing, e.g. SLD configuration or QGIS project file*/
class QgsConfigParser
{
public:
QgsConfigParser();
virtual ~QgsConfigParser();
/**Adds layer and style specific capabilities elements to the parent node. This includes the individual layers and styles, their description, native CRS, bounding boxes, etc.*/
virtual void layersAndStylesCapabilities( QDomElement& parentElement, QDomDocument& doc ) const = 0;
/**Returns one or possibly several maplayers for a given layer name and style. If there are several layers, the layers should be drawn in inverse list order.
If no layers/style are found, an empty list is returned
@param allowCache true if layer can be read from / written to cache*/
virtual QList<QgsMapLayer*> mapLayerFromStyle( const QString& layerName, const QString& styleName, bool useCache = true ) const = 0;
/**Returns number of layers in configuration*/
virtual int numberOfLayers() const = 0;
/**Fills a layer and a style list. The two list have the same number of entries and the style and the layer at a position belong together (similar to the HTTP parameters 'Layers' and 'Styles'. Returns 0 in case of success*/
virtual int layersAndStyles( QStringList& layers, QStringList& styles ) const = 0;
/**Returns the xml fragment of a style*/
virtual QDomDocument getStyle( const QString& styleName, const QString& layerName ) const = 0;
/**Possibility to add a parameter map to the config parser. This is used by the SLD parser. Default implementation does nothing*/
virtual void setParameterMap( const QMap<QString, QString>& parameterMap )
{ Q_UNUSED( parameterMap ); }
/**Returns if output are MM or PIXEL*/
QgsMapRenderer::OutputUnits outputUnits() const { return mOutputUnits; }
void setOutputUnits( QgsMapRenderer::OutputUnits u ) { mOutputUnits = u; }
/**Sets fallback parser (does not take ownership)*/
void setFallbackParser( QgsConfigParser* p );
const QgsConfigParser* fallbackParser() { return mFallbackParser; }
void setScaleDenominator( double denom ) {mScaleDenominator = denom;}
void addExternalGMLData( const QString& layerName, QDomDocument* gmlDoc );
void setLegendLayerFont( const QFont& f ) { mLegendLayerFont = f; }
const QFont& legendLayerFont() const { return mLegendLayerFont; }
void setLegendItemFont( const QFont& f ) { mLegendItemFont = f; }
const QFont& legendItemFont() const { return mLegendItemFont; }
double legendBoxSpace() const { return mLegendBoxSpace; }
double legendLayerSpace() const { return mLegendLayerSpace; }
double legendSymbolSpace() const { return mLegendSymbolSpace; }
double legendIconLabelSpace() const { return mLegendIconLabelSpace; }
double legendSymbolWidth() const { return mLegendSymbolWidth; }
double legendSymbolHeight() const { return mLegendSymbolHeight; }
/**Returns an ID-list of layers which are not queryable*/
virtual QStringList identifyDisabledLayers() const { return QStringList(); }
/**Returns a set of supported epsg codes for the capabilities document. An empty list means
that all possible CRS should be advertised (which could result in very long capabilities documents)*/
virtual QStringList supportedOutputCrsList() const { return QStringList(); }
/**True if the feature info response should contain the wkt geometry for vector features*/
virtual bool featureInfoWithWktGeometry() const { return false; }
/**Returns information about vector layer aliases. First key is the layer id, (second) key is the field id, value the alias.
Default implementation returns an empty map*/
virtual QMap< QString, QMap< int, QString > > layerAliasInfo() const { return QMap< QString, QMap<int, QString> > (); }
/**Returns information about vector attributes with hidden edit type. Key is layer id, value is a set containing the names of the hidden attributes*/
virtual QMap< QString, QSet<QString> > hiddenAttributes() const { return QMap< QString, QSet<QString> >(); }
/**Creates a print composition, usually for a GetPrint request. Replaces map and label parameters*/
QgsComposition* createPrintComposition( const QString& composerTemplate, QgsMapRenderer* mapRenderer, const QMap< QString, QString >& parameterMap ) const;
/**Creates a composition from the project file (probably delegated to the fallback parser)*/
virtual QgsComposition* initComposition( const QString& composerTemplate, QgsMapRenderer* mapRenderer, QList< QgsComposerMap*>& mapList, QList< QgsComposerLabel* >& labelList ) const = 0;
/**Adds print capabilities to xml document. ParentElem usually is the <Capabilities> element*/
virtual void printCapabilities( QDomElement& parentElement, QDomDocument& doc ) const = 0;
/**Appends service metadata to the capabilities document*/
virtual void serviceCapabilities( QDomElement& parentElement, QDomDocument& doc ) const;
protected:
/**Parser to forward not resolved requests (e.g. SLD parser based on user request might have a fallback parser with admin configuration)*/
QgsConfigParser* mFallbackParser;
/**Indicates the current scale and is used for scale dependent symbology. Defaults to 0 (means that the scale is
ignored*/
double mScaleDenominator;
/**Output units (pixel or mm)*/
QgsMapRenderer::OutputUnits mOutputUnits;
/**List of GML datasets passed outside SLD (e.g. in a SOAP request). Key of the map is the layer name*/
QMap<QString, QDomDocument*> mExternalGMLDatasets;
//todo: leave this to the layer cash?
/**Stores pointers to layers that have to be removed in the destructor of QgsSLDParser*/
mutable QList<QgsMapLayer*> mLayersToRemove;
/**Stores the temporary file objects. The class takes ownership of the objects and deletes them in the destructor*/
mutable QList<QTemporaryFile*> mFilesToRemove;
/**Stores paths of files that need to be removed after each request (necessary because of contours shapefiles that
cannot be handles with QTemporaryFile*/
mutable QList<QString> mFilePathsToRemove;
/**Layer font for GetLegendGraphics*/
QFont mLegendLayerFont;
/**Item font for GetLegendGraphics*/
QFont mLegendItemFont;
//various parameters used for GetLegendGraphics
double mLegendBoxSpace;
double mLegendLayerSpace;
double mLegendSymbolSpace;
double mLegendIconLabelSpace;
double mLegendSymbolWidth;
double mLegendSymbolHeight;
/**Transforms layer extent to epsg 4326 and appends ExGeographicBoundingBox and BoundingBox elements to the layer element*/
void appendLayerBoundingBoxes( QDomElement& layerElem, QDomDocument& doc, const QgsRectangle& layerExtent, const QgsCoordinateReferenceSystem& layerCRS ) const;
#if 0
/**Returns the <Ex_GeographicalBoundingBox of a layer element as a rectangle
@param layerElement <Layer> element in capabilities
@param rect out: bounding box as rectangle
@return true in case of success*/
bool exGeographicBoundingBox( const QDomElement& layerElement, QgsRectangle& rect ) const;
bool latlonGeographicBoundingBox( const QDomElement& layerElement, QgsRectangle& rect ) const;
#endif
/**Returns a list of supported EPSG coordinate system numbers from a layer*/
QStringList createCRSListForLayer( QgsMapLayer* theMapLayer ) const;
/**Reads all the epsg numbers from a capabilities layer
@param layerElement <Layer> element in capabilities
@param crsSet out: set containing the epsg numbers on successfull completion
@return true in case of success*/
bool crsSetForLayer( const QDomElement& layerElement, QSet<QString> &crsSet ) const;
void appendCRSElementsToLayer( QDomElement& layerElement, QDomDocument& doc, const QStringList &crsList ) const;
void appendCRSElementToLayer( QDomElement& layerElement, const QDomElement& precedingElement, const QString& crsText, QDomDocument& doc ) const;
void setDefaultLegendSettings();
};
#endif // QGSCONFIGPARSER_H
